PayPal Holdings, Inc. is offering three series of senior unsecured notes under its shelf registration via a preliminary prospectus supplement dated May 12, 2026. The notes will be issued in registered book-entry form, in denominations of $2,000 and integral multiples of $1,000, and will not be exchange‑listed.

The supplement states the notes will rank equally with other unsecured obligations, be structurally subordinated to subsidiaries’ liabilities, and may be redeemed optionally. A Change of Control Repurchase Event requires both a change of control and downgrades by the rating agencies to below investment grade to trigger a repurchase at 101% plus accrued interest. The document discloses company operating scale (439 million active accounts as of December 31, 2025) and balance sheet context including subsidiaries’ liabilities of $49.6 billion as of March 31, 2026.

PayPal Holdings reported solid top-line growth but lower profit for the quarter ended March 31, 2026. Net revenues rose to $8,353 million from $7,791 million a year earlier, driven by higher transaction revenues of $7,501 million and value-added services of $852 million.

Operating income was $1,488 million, slightly below $1,530 million last year, while other income (expense) swung to a loss of $95 million from income of $73 million, mainly reflecting strategic investment losses. Net income declined to $1,113 million, with diluted earnings per share of $1.21 versus $1.29 in 2025.

PayPal generated operating cash flow of $1,134 million and ended the quarter with cash, cash equivalents, and restricted cash of $22,443 million. The company continued returning capital through $1,500 million of share repurchases and paid a cash dividend of $0.14 per share, while carrying total term debt of $10,876 million.

PayPal Holdings, Inc. reported first-quarter 2026 net revenues of $8.35 billion, an increase of 7% year over year, driven mainly by higher transaction revenues. Total payment volume rose 11% to $464.0 billion and payment transactions grew 7% to 6.5 billion.

GAAP operating income was $1.49 billion, down 3%, with GAAP EPS declining 6% to $1.21 as operating margin compressed to 17.8%. On a non-GAAP basis, operating income fell 5% to $1.54 billion while EPS edged up 1% to $1.34.

PayPal generated $1.13 billion of operating cash flow and $903 million of free cash flow, and returned $1.5 billion to stockholders through repurchases of about 34 million shares. The board declared a $0.14 per-share cash dividend. Management reiterated full-year 2026 EPS guidance, calling for GAAP EPS to decline mid-single digits and non-GAAP EPS to range from a low-single digit decline to slightly positive.

PayPal Holdings, Inc. disclosed a strategic reorganization of its business and executive leadership team aimed at accelerating execution of its long-term growth priorities, streamlining decision-making, and driving innovation. The company will move to a simplified three-business operating model covering Checkout Solutions & PayPal, Consumer Financial Services & Venmo, and Payment Services & Crypto.

As part of the reorganization, effective June 2, 2026, Michelle Gill will cease serving as EVP, General Manager, Small Business and Financial Services, and Diego Scotti will cease serving as EVP, General Manager, Consumer Group. Gill will receive severance payments and benefits applicable to a termination without cause under PayPal’s Executive Change in Control and Severance Plan. A press release dated April 29, 2026 provides additional detail, and the company plans to discuss the new operating model on its May 5 earnings call.
